Search Engine Scraper - An Overview
Web scraping or web data scraping is a host of techniques that allow users to extract data from web papers such as html or XML in a computerized way. Data scuffing has numerous uses encompassing at any time you need data (especially in mass) that is released online. While data scraping may sound technical, there are several entry factors varying from a straightforward click to writing scripts or making use of entire collections of industrial software program. In this walk through we're mosting likely to be checking out a few of the a lot more easy to use tools for data scraping. All three of these tools may be used with but fundamental knowledge of html, though individuals that are well-versed in css and regular expressions will certainly be able to utilize the following scrapes for a higher series of scenarios. Besides giving a standard tutorial on the adhering to 3 information scraping tools, we're mosting likely to concentrate on using these information scrapes to usual sales as well as marketing situations. Specifically, utilizing scrapers to find contact details consisting of e-mail addresses, contact number, as well as remark boxes. Have a look at our three information scuffing approaches for contact info below!
This Chrome plugin (also usable on Firefox, Vivaldi, and also Opera) recognized just as "Scrape" pays for those with a full absence of designer skills to get hold of a large range of website elements and also promptly copy them to a clipboard. Intermediate as well as advanced customers that understand some XPath or jQuery will certainly can expanding the variety of things that Scraper can order. Initially, browse over to the Chrome Web Shop and hit the "include in chrome" switch. This action is the exact same for installing the extension on Chrome, Vivaldi, and also Firefox. Unlike a variety of various other expansions, there's no icon in the task bar for this expansion. Rather you'll discover that a brand-new choice has been contributed to your food selection when you right click a websites keeping in mind "scrape comparable."
For simplicity's purpose (therefore as not to overload any type of one site's factor of get in touch with) we're going to consider scraping the Wikipedia page that is a checklist of sovereign states. This web page has a large table of nation states from the around the globe, with associated details such as notes on if their sovereignty is disputed, if they are a participant of the United Nations, and additional points of passion. If you begin with a best click on the name of the initial nation with a flag beside it-- in my case that's Afghanistan-- you'll notice the recently added option to "scratch comparable." After clicking "scrape similar" you should keep in mind a new popup window with a little spread sheet inside of it. If the nation you clicked you "scuffed comparable" from was a web link you ought to receive 2 columns and also 206 rows: the name of the nation and also a family member URL to the wikipedia entrance on that particular nation.
For the most un-tailored scrapes that this scraper can accomplish, that's all there is to it. You can click the "duplicate to clipboard" button as well as continue in a spreadsheet with your newly scratched info. Without additional tailoring your option, numerous scrapes will work as you would certainly have them with this expansion. Numerous, nonetheless, will certainly not. In what follows we will certainly information methods which a complete newbie or a person with a very standard understanding of HTML can obtain the majority of what this scrape has to use.
When you've scratched this access as well as the corresponding popup has actually arised, note that the leading left hand corner of the popup contains an area on the "selector" utilized to scrape the information we've chosen. This might look foreign unless you have recognize XPath or have some HTML expertise. However allow me simply step you with what is taking place here as it ought to assist to notify customers without understanding of those points why this scrape might occasionally function in methods they aren't anticipating.
The values in the "selector" box include "// td/b/a" which is an XPath question, as well as otherwise identifiable as three HTML aspects. The text we originally selected was within a table, which in html is built utilizing components (or table information), every "box" in the table is surrounded by html tags, therefore an initial XPath question of "// td" would certainly return the values in each of the boxes of the table. You can try this out by merely modifying the "selector" box to hold "// td.".
In our first scrape, nonetheless, note that we only got values for the very first column in the table, as well as the the Links of those country entries. XPath works by going across from a basic query to a more details question. Every taking place page component after a reduce will certainly motivate the scrape to seek whatever that second element is from amongst the information collected from the initial component. The 3rd aspect will look for information matching it's type from within the 2nd, and also so forth. In this case Email Scraper the scrape located every component in a cell in the table ("// td") and also after that sought each of those aspects that was bolded ("" in HTML). Promptly scrolling through the table one can see that just the initial column of the table is noticeably bolded. Hence the XPath query of "// td/b" in fact returns what we were looking for. The extra component in the query ("/ a") refers to the HTML component for an anchor, or a web link. In HTML this aspect resembles Web link Text. Somehow this scraper is smart. Or a minimum of opinionated, because it chose to immediately inquire the aspect that has all that we could possible want from ideal clicking an entry that is a bolded link in the first column. Links are among the couple of aspects this scrape will instantly take out if you initially right click and also "scratch similar" from a link. Note that some e-mail addresses are concealed in web links in the type of Email Me. So if the first column of the table we have actually scuffed thus far contained web links meant to open an email home window, we would obtain the text of the link together with "mailto: youremailadress." With a little spread sheet understanding Email Extractor it's easy to remove "mailto:" and also you've obtained your addresses.
For those with understanding of HTML some fundamental phrase structure of XPath ought to be enough to carry you via to utilize the majority of the effectiveness of this scrape. Right here are two of the best rip off sheets on XPath we've found. Note that all queries start with a dual forward slash, as well as may be made use of with only components acquainted to HTML or with a vast variety of functions as well as routine expression-like syntax.
One more tip, that a lot of individuals with some experience on just how websites are structured most likely recognize includes using developer tools. Designer tools are available in all modern browsers, and certainly available in all of the browsers that this internet scrape functions for. If your preliminary scrape does not work as anticipated because of the "selector" not latching on to what you think it should, your next ideal wager is to right click and also "check aspect." This open developer devices (additionally called Firebug in Firefox) which provides an interactive sight of the provided HTML where you right clicked. Upon relocating your computer mouse around the HTML aspects in dev tools, portions of the page will become highlighted, giving you a view of what selectors might work to supply a selector that helps this scrape. As seen in the picture above, right clicking the html element you would love to scuff as it is stood for in developer devices offers the alternative to "copy selector." If you recognize with jQuery as well as would certainly rather make use of jQuery design selectors, merely toggle the fall food selection beside selector in the scraper popup window.
I ought to deliver receive some email to market me new commence business and Atomic Email Hunter did just that. Not only was the software good but the web site was Protected for downloading apps. Read far more »
Hook up with us on our social profiles and sign on to our e-newsletter to stay up-to-day with the latest Boxcryptor news, item updates and the most up-to-date sector information.
Our compensated ideas give you an prolonged support, like help by our experts, do you have to come across any situation with the software.
com or you are able to established it as an everyday browser and even mobile unit for compatibility with most websites. When exporting you also have the option to save lots of the URL alongside with the scraped email address so you recognize where by Just about every email arrived from and filter choices to extract only distinct emails.
Our service is free to buyers due to the fact sellers spend us if they obtain Net traffic. We listing all vendors - not simply those who pay out us - within our thorough directory so that you could Examine, form and filter your effects to make the most educated decision attainable.
On this submit, I’m intending to create a massive checklist that complies thirty popular free World-wide-web scraping software within the web.
Web page Extractor is a straightforward-to-use Net scraping software for the personal or business uses. It’s quite simple to find out and grasp. It's a fourteen-day free trial.
The essential factor is the fact SS can be integrated with other methods, the Java help making it possible for the composing of great scripts for big scale assignments.
The Mozenda screen scraper presents a data extraction Device which makes it very easy to seize content material with the web. It’ some extent-and-click Net scraping software.
Email Grabber includes resources that permit you to guide the software to help you retain the search centered on your goal.
Simplify data selection with one API & combine two hundred+ applications with the flip of the swap. Find out more about Section Section causes it to be lifeless very simple to capture data from any shopper contact level and ship that data to any Instrument without having to learn, check, or implement a different API whenever. Greater than fifteen,000 corporations major and modest decide on Section to have a lot more from their data.
UiPath is usually a robotic course of action automation software for free World wide web scraping. It automates Net and desktop data extraction from most third-get together Applications. You could install the robotic method automation software in case you operate Windows technique.
Observe that any email address scraper only extracts email addresses and would not assure their validity. To ensure that your mailing listing is includes legitimate email addresses you can confirm collected emails ahead of applying.
Online page Extractor is an uncomplicated-to-use Internet scraping software for the non-public or organization uses. It’s surprisingly easy to understand and master. It's got a fourteen-day free trial.